Rental Trends — University District, Lincoln, NE
As of July '25, Rentcast reports the average rent in University District, Lincoln, NE is $1,290, with a year-over-year rent change of 4.9%. Per bedroom, the median rent as of July '25 in University District, Lincoln, NE is studios: $1,100, 1-bedrooms: $904, 2-bedrooms: $1,140, 3-bedrooms: $1,750, 4-bedrooms: $2,320. The most common rental property sizes in University District, Lincoln, NE are 2-bedroom and 1-bedroom, accounting for 39.3% and 33.1% of the rental stock.

Demographics — University District, Lincoln, NE
As of the latest ACS Survey released in 2023, University District, Lincoln, NE has a population of 27,900, which has decreased by -4.1% over the past 5 years. University District, Lincoln, NE is a moderately popular place for families, as children make up 20.1% of the population. The area has a highly educated workforce, with 45.2% of adult residents holding a bachelor’s degree or higher. There are some residents working remotely, with 13.1% reporting working from home.

Mortgage and Risk — University District, Lincoln, NE
According to HUD data as of 2023, there were 443 mortgage originations in University District, Lincoln, NE, of which 88.0% of loans were conventional mortgages. The average loan-to-value was 63.0%, with 23.0% above 90% LTV (very high). This implies large mortgage risk in University District, Lincoln, NE. Investor activity is low, as 5.0% of loans were by investors. 12.0% of loans were cash-out refinances, suggesting many homeowners are tapping equity.

Rentals and Section 8 — University District, Lincoln, NE
As of 2024, the percent of homes in University District, Lincoln, NE under the Section 8 program is 4.4%. This is considered low, suggesting that the neighborhood is sparsely composed of Section 8 homes. Section 8 opportunity is good when HUD pays more than market rent. 1-bedroom and 2-bedroom and 3-bedroom units appear to be good home sizes to consider for Section 8 housing in University District, Lincoln, NE, because HUD payments exceed market rent, while 4-bedroom units do not.
